Tungsten does not occur naturally in its pure metallic state but is always found as an ore such as wolframite or scheelite. Tungsten ore is not currently mined in the United States due to financial and environmental considerations although the U. S. has substantial deposits.

At 3,420 o C, tungsten has the highest melting point of all metals. In fact, at that temperature most other metals have already vaporised. Its boiling point at around 5,700 o C is the same temperature as the surface of the sun. Pure tungsten is quite workable, but it usually contains minor amounts of oxygen and carbon, which makes it very hard.

Tungsten is produced from wolframite and scheelite ores. Scheelite is particularly notable as it is from this ore that the metal gets its name. "Tungsten" is the Swedish name for "scheelite" and can be translated to mean "heavy stone." Tungsten was first discovered as a distinct element in the late 18th century.

Tungsten (W) and its alloys are amongst the hardest of all metals. In addition to its hardness, tungsten possesses the highest melting point of all pure metals making it useful for many commercial and industrial applications. Tungsten occurs as wolframite, which is an iron manganese tungstate mineral ( [Fe,Mn]WO 4 ), and scheelite (CaWO 4 ).

Tungsten mining techniques are similar to many other metals of similar occurrence. Most tungsten is mined from sub-surface (or underground) mines. Underground mining is preferred when surface mining is, or becomes, prohibitively expensive. The first phase of processing the ore is beneficiation at the mine site to increase the tungsten content.

Here is one possible procedure for producing tungsten from this new ore: Grind the ore and separate WS 2 from the silicate matrix by flotation. Convert the crude WS 2 to an oxide by roasting in air (because W is in group 6, you anticipate that roasting will yield WO 3, the oxide in the highest possible oxidation state).

Wolframite mineral processing method mainly in gravity separation, and includes four parts: pre-selection, gravity separation, concentration and recovery. By pre-selection and discarding the waste rock which accounts for 50% of the raw ore, the WO3 grade of the ore is enriched from 0.25% ~ 0.3% to 0.45% ~ 0.8 %, and the recovery is 96% ~ 98 %.

The European Commission (EC) maintains the consideration of tungsten as a critical raw material for the European industry, being the comminution stage of tungsten-bearing minerals an essential step in the tungsten concentration process. Comminution operations involve approximately 3-4% of worldwide energy consumption; therefore, grinding optimization should be a priority.

Tungsten has the highest tensile strength of any pure metal - up to 500,000 psi at room temperature. Even at very high temperatures over 1,500°C, it has the highest tensile strength. Tungsten is so dense that it resists melting, even under extremely high heat. However, tungsten metal is brittle, making it less useable in its pure state.

Common Refractory Metals - 1. Tungsten The History of the Tungsten. The history of tungsten can be traced back to the 17th century. At that time, miners in the Eels Mountains of Saxony, Germany noticed that some ore would interfere with the reduction of cassiterite and generate slag.

Tungsten ore is mainly in the form of wolframite ( (Fe,Mn)WO 4) or scheelite (CaWO 4 ). Mines are typically underground hard rock mines. Up to 80% of the world's tungsten ore today comes from China. There are active mines throughout the world in Africa, Asia, Europe and South America.
